This episode brought tears to my eyes and choked me up a few times. Joseph Smith lll speaks of his first loves and of his proposal to Miss Emmeline Griswold whom he met in a candy store and who when he was riding in a buggy with his brother, saw her in the road and declared to his brother that he would marry her. He describes proposing and his first kiss with her being upon her acceptance of his proposal and the second kiss following the marriage vows. Personally I note from this episode Emmeline's experience that the female race experiences and that is unwanted attention from men folk, she had accepted to marry Joseph Smith lll but had gone to stay with her brother in law after the passing of her sister and found herself receiving attention from men that were determined, and who were also obnoxious to her for way of their demeanor and language. I can imagine that she was glad to be reunited with Joseph Smith lll as he utterly respected women and declared this in his writings that he had had a very lovable relationship with his mum Emma Smith and he naturally honoured women and therefore Emmeline as well. She sent message for him to collect her sooner so she could get away. They set up home, living between places such as Emmelines mother and Joseph's mother's until their homestead was furnished. The sadness comes when Joseph Smith lll chooses to join with The Reorganised Church of Jesus Christ of Latter Day Saints and his wife's family and neighbours begin to poison his wife's mind against him but that was resolved and children are born to Joseph and Emmeline which some do not make it and Emmeline's health also declines. It is a tear jerking episode. It is after the death of one child that Joseph joins with the Reorganisation and upon the death of the last child Emmeline asked David, Joseph Smith lll's brother, to baptise her.
